How Structured Capital Strategies Work
Structured Capital Strategies paintings with the aid of linking the investment’s performance to an underlying index or basket of belongings. Instead of at once shopping stocks, traders participate in a monetary contract that provides returns based on marketplace performance even as proscribing downside exposure.
For example, a common Structured Capital Strategy might involve:
- An preliminary investment connected to a inventory index, which includes the Sand andP 500.
- A described growth cap, that means gains are restricted to a maximum percent.
- A buffer or floor that protects towards losses up to a certain threshold.
- This structure lets in buyers to advantage from market appreciation at the same time as heading off the whole effect of downturns, making it an attractive alternative for hazard-averse individuals.

Advantages and Disadvantages of Structured Capital Strategies
Advantages
- ✔ Risk Mitigation – Built-in buffers or flooring reduce publicity to market losses.
- ✔ Growth Potential – Offers market participation without the whole drawback chance.
- ✔ Tailored Investment Solutions – Investors can customize strategies based totally on economic goals.
- ✔ Diversification – Helps lessen portfolio danger by using incorporating multiple asset instructions.
Disadvantages
- ✘ Limited Upside Potential – Gains may be capped, proscribing earnings capacity in robust bull markets.
- ✘ Complexity – Some based merchandise require a deep expertise of financial derivatives.
- ✘ Liquidity Constraints – Certain techniques have lock-during periods, limiting get entry to to funds.
- ✘ Issuer Credit Risk – Investors are uncovered to the creditworthiness of the issuing financial group.
